Output 6af8a75eb0099ca760492483fdfd066ed16f304e7d25781555e6ac837a07fd9f:1

value
23109525
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 496b63ca210b45611bd92e84c4b909cb9698e592 OP_EQUALVERIFY OP_CHECKSIG
address
17hCyaXCbcdmvamCwoe7yqzJKh3XHFuUoX
transaction
6af8a75eb0099ca760492483fdfd066ed16f304e7d25781555e6ac837a07fd9f
spent
true